General Manager Salary in Austin

Texas tech capital — Tesla, Oracle, Apple — booming. Here's how General Managers in Austin get paid in 2026.

$146,000
Median General Manager salary in Austin, Q1 2026.
Versus US median ($129,400): +13% · Versus Texas state ($139,800): +4%
Range: $111,000 (P25) → $189,800 (P75) → $240,900 (P90).

By Tenure

General Manager Salary by Experience in Austin

How pay scales with career stage in the Austin metro market.

ExperienceMedian 202625th %75th %
Entry (0–1 yr)$102,200$77,700$132,800
Junior (2–4 yrs)$127,000$96,500$165,100
Mid-Level (5–9 yrs)$146,000$111,000$189,800
Senior (10–14 yrs)$175,200$133,200$227,700
Veteran (15+ yrs)$198,500$150,900$258,100

General Manager Salary in Austin: FAQ

What is the average General Manager salary in Austin?

The average General Manager salary in the Austin metro is $146,000 per year as of 2026, with a typical range of $111,000 to $189,800 (25th–75th percentile). Top earners (90th percentile) make $240,900 or more.

Does Austin pay more than the rest of Texas?

Yes — Austin pays +4% relative to the Texas state median for General Managers. Major metros typically concentrate higher-paying employers and command a wage premium over rural and small-city areas in the same state.

How does Austin compare to other US metros for General Manager pay?

Austin vs. national: +13%. That puts Austin among the stronger US markets for General Managers — though cost of living in Austin is also typically elevated.

What experience level does $146,000 represent?

In Austin, the median General Manager salary of $146,000 typically corresponds to 5–9 years of experience (mid-level). Entry-level General Managers in Austin start around $102,200, while seniors (10+ years) reach $175,200 or more.
